The first major revival of Ryan Craig's The Holy Rosenbergs, which made its debut at the National Theatre in 2001, will be directed by Lindsay Posner at the Menier Chocolate Factory for a limited time from next month.

Now even more timely and incredibly relevant, The Holy Rosenbergs follows a Jewish family in London who are facing a crisis. David is desperately trying to save a failing catering business; Lesley is trying to save a failing husband, and their daughter Ruth is facing public vilification for investigating war crimes in Gaza for the UN. Is she failing her community? Will any of them succeed?
Starring in the production will be Dan Fredenburgh (Noises Off, Theatre Royal Bath and UK Tour) as Saul, Nitai Levi (Natasha, Pierre and the Great Comet of 1812, Donmar Warehouse) as Jonny, Adrian Lukis (Being Mr Wickham, Jermyn Street Theatre) as Sir Stephen, Dorothea Myer-Bennett (What We Talk About When We Talk About Anne Frank, Marylebone Theatre) as Ruth, Tracy-Ann Oberman (The Assembled Parties, Hampstead Theatre) as Lesley, Nicholas Woodeson (Oedipus, The Old Vic) as David, and Alex Zur (The Merchant of Venice 1936, West End, RSC and UK Tour) as Simon.
The creative team for the play includes Design by Tim Shortall, Lighting design by Charles Balfour, and Sound design by Yvonne Gilbert.
The Holy Rosenbergs plays at Menier Chocolate Factory from 27 February until 2 May 2026.
